CVE Record

CVE-2017-14433: An exploitable command injection vulnerability exists in the web server functionality of Moxa EDR-810 V4.1...

An exploitable command injection vulnerability exists in the web server functionality of Moxa EDR-810 V4.1 build 17030317. A specially crafted HTTP POST can cause a privilege escalation resulting in root shell. An attacker can inject OS commands into the remoteNetwork0= parameter in the "/goform/net\_Web\_get_value" uri to trigger this vulnerability.

Plain-English summary

This flaw lets a logged-in attacker reach the Moxa EDR-810 web interface and run operating-system commands as root. For an industrial network device, that can mean full device takeover, loss of integrity, and disruption risk if the affected build is present and reachable.

Executive priority

Prioritize affected internet-facing or broadly reachable OT devices. The issue can lead to root-level compromise after low-privileged authentication, so remediation should be scheduled urgently where the affected build exists.

Technical view

CVE-2017-14433 is a command injection issue in the Moxa EDR-810 V4.1 build 17030317 web server. Talos reports injection through the remoteNetwork0 parameter in /goform/net_Web_get_value. CVSS 3.0 is 8.8, with network access, low privileges, no user interaction, and high confidentiality, integrity, and availability impact.

Likely exposure

Exposure is limited to Moxa EDR-810 V4.1 build 17030317, especially where the web management interface is reachable by low-privileged authenticated users. The source bundle does not identify other affected versions or products.

Exploitation context

The source bundle describes the vulnerability as exploitable and capable of producing a root shell. It does not provide evidence of active exploitation, and KEV is false. Treat exposure seriously, but do not claim observed exploitation from these sources alone.

Researcher notes

The available evidence names one affected build and one vulnerable parameter. CWE is not listed in the source bundle. Avoid broad version assumptions unless confirmed by Moxa, Talos, or another cited advisory.

Mitigation direction

  • Identify any Moxa EDR-810 devices running V4.1 build 17030317.
  • Check Moxa or Talos guidance for fixed firmware or vendor-approved remediation.
  • Restrict web management access to trusted administration networks only.
  • Remove unnecessary low-privileged web accounts on affected devices.
  • Monitor affected devices until remediation is confirmed.

Validation and detection

  • Inventory device model, firmware version, and build number.
  • Confirm whether the web server is reachable from user or remote networks.
  • Review web logs for requests to /goform/net_Web_get_value.
  • Look for suspicious use of the remoteNetwork0 parameter.
  • Verify remediation by confirming the affected build is no longer present.
